Oxhoft [German]

In Germany, Poland, and some Baltic nations, a unit of liquid capacity, corresponding to a size of a physical barrel. It is often associated with wine and probably originated in the barrique of Bordeaux. Similar units in other languages include the oxhuvud; the English unit playing the same role is the hogshead.

Locale Size of Oxhoft
in liters
Berlin 206.11
Brunswick 220.57
Courland 236.55
Danzig 206.11
Dresden 202.24
Erfurt wine 212.80
Thuringian 202.09
Hamburg opens a new page containing a chart that shows relationships between this unit and other units in its system 217.21
Hanover 233.28
Hildesheim 199.95
Königsberg 206.11
Leipzig 227.52
Liepāja 236.55
Lippe-Detmold 222.94
Lübeck 217.21
Narva 232.09
Odessa 221.37
Oldenburg 228.99
Pärnu 232.09
Poland 227.56
Riga 217.21
Rostock 217.21
Stettin 206.11
Stralsund 209.95
Tallinn 214.23
Thuringia 202.09
Warsaw 227.56
